Description of problem: I search for nvidia in yelp to find the nv xorg man page and it finds it just fine. But when I click the link to open the man page I get the following error message popping up: "Could not load document" "The Uniform Resource Identifier âman:nv (4)â is invalid or does not point to an actual file." This seems to be the case when searching for any manpage in yelp and then clicking one of the resulting URIs results in the above error. Version-Release number of selected component (if applicable): 2.14.0 How reproducible: Always Steps to Reproduce: 1. Search for a command such as mlocate in yelp 2. Click the "mlocate manual page" link in the search results 3. Observe the "Could not load document" error message that pops up Actual results: Expected results: Search result links to manpages should bring one to the correct man page in yelp. Additional info:
This happens to me on all four of my fedora core 5 machines.
